Today we are talking about how we actually go about doing qualitative data analysis. This lecture is broad strokes and i am going to give you a few different examples and a general approach on how you would go about coding qualitative material you will be coding your description of people your observing. You will be coding impressions you have, newspaper articles or song lyrics or art in some kind of way. This applies more generally but as you drill down to a more particular median you will see . The first thing we want to talk about is this idea of analytic induction and how qualitative research uses theory inductively. Unless quantitative research which is very linear, qualitative research is a spiral process. Generally, we state these research questions and then we begin to hypothetically answer these questions, whether its descriptions of something or analyzing something.
